A transfer is a horizontal or lateral movement of an employee from one job, section, department, shift, plant or position to another at the same or another place where his salary, status and responsibility are the same. Transfer may be initiated by the organization or by the employees with the approval of the organization. If you are requesting to relocate to another location, or to a new department that doesn't have an open position, your job transfer can be more complicated. An internal job transfer can often offer new challenges, responsibilities and opportunities for growth.
